    nix the microwave. i never ever microwave blunts i find it makes the taste harsh and unpleasant if its overcooked.

    whats wrong with a soft blunt? a blunt thats a little squishy means its not to dry, just right for a smoothe smoke. noone wants a stick hard blunt.

    if you still think its too wet, then bake it wich a lighter. hold the blunt between your thum and index finger and rotate the blunt kinda like a rotissary while moving the lighter back and forth. move it slowly enough so the wrap gets sufficient heat, but not slowly enough so it will burn.

    if your blunt gets too dry, find a wooden or plastic box, i use a cigar box, and throw it in with a folded damp tissue or paper towl. this is kinda like a ghetto humidor, and works well to provide some moisture.
